A charitable foundation focused on MND is seeking a Research Programme Manager to lead grant funding schemes and manage a diverse portfolio of projects. The role involves key responsibilities including developing grant strategies, ensuring high-quality communications, and supporting the research team.

Ideal candidates will hold a PhD in a relevant science field and possess extensive experience in research and project management. The position offers flexible working options and regular travel across the UK.
